Nadal's Enduring Legacy

Regardless of when he decides to retire, Rafael Nadal's legacy is secure. He's not just a tennis player; he's a legend. Rafael Nadal's legacy as one of the greatest tennis players of all time is firmly entrenched, regardless of when he decides to retire. His impact on the sport extends far beyond his remarkable achievements on the court, encompassing his unwavering dedication, fierce competitiveness, and exemplary sportsmanship. Nadal's achievements include 22 Grand Slam titles, a record that places him among the elite of men's tennis. He has also won numerous other prestigious tournaments, including the Olympic gold medal and the Davis Cup. His versatility and adaptability have been demonstrated on all court surfaces, with particular dominance on clay, where he is widely regarded as the greatest player of all time.
